Ladies and gentlemen! Electronic and mechanical engineers! This is the moment you have all been waiting for. Drum roll please … “And the winner for NASA Government Invention of the Year Goes to …Yes! Lightweight Ceramic Ablator!” Listen to that applause, ladies and gentleman. Lightweight Ceramic Ablator, this year’s prestigious NASA prize winner, is dressed as a low-density material weighing just one-fifth as much as a conventional heat shield.
